General Motors, LLC (GM) is recalling approximately 60,678 model-year 2015 Chevrolet Colorado and GMC Canyon vehicles. The power steering assist may be lost due to a poor electrical connection within the steering gear assembly.

A loss of power steering, particularly at lower speeds, increases the risk of a crash. 

GM will notify owners, and dealers will replace steering gear torque sensor cover assembly, free of charge.

The recall is expected to begin May 10, 2021. GM's number for this recall is N202325410.

Owners may contact Chevrolet customer service at (800) 222-1020, and GMC customer service at (800) 462-8782.Owners may also contact the National Highway Traffic Safety Administration Vehicle Safety Hotline at (888) 327-4236 or go to www.safercar.gov.
